To schedule a CUS "mode" script from TOPE requires the intervention of the testcontrol-server application.
The testcontrol-server application has to be started from an account that has access to the cus engine (usually account cususer@PACS1 here at MPE). The communication between TOPE and CUS is done by the system wide X-server application. Hence, testcontrol-server has to be associated, via the DISPLAY variable, with the irmultia processor. The association is implemented as
(setenv DISPLAY irmultia:0 ; testcontrol-server &)
That is, redefine DISPLAY only for the testcontrol-server application and start the control application as a background task.
